What Is Liquid Collagen?
Liquid collagen is pre-mixed hydrolysed collagen peptides in a ready-to-drink format. It’s designed for convenience, providing a quick and efficient way to supplement collagen.
Benefits of Liquid Collagen:
- Faster Absorption: Liquid collagen is absorbed more quickly than powders since it’s already in a dissolved state.
- Convenience: No mixing required—just drink and go.
- Pre-Measured Doses: Ensures consistent collagen intake without guesswork.
- Great Taste: Many liquid collagen supplements come in delicious flavours, making them enjoyable to consume.
What Is Collagen Powder?
Collagen powder is a versatile supplement that can be mixed into drinks, smoothies, or recipes. Available in unflavoured or flavoured options, it’s ideal for those who like to customise their routine.
Benefits of Collagen Powder:
- Customisable Usage: Mix it with your favourite beverages or recipes.
- Long Shelf Life: Powder has a longer shelf life compared to liquid collagen.
- Cost-Effective: Often less expensive per serving than liquid collagen.
- Flavour Flexibility: Choose between unflavoured powders or options like vanilla collagen powder to suit your taste.
Liquid Collagen vs Powder: Key Differences
Feature | Liquid Collagen | Collagen Powder |
---|---|---|
Absorption | Absorbs faster due to its liquid form. | Slower absorption but equally effective long-term. |
Convenience | Pre-measured and ready to drink. | Requires mixing with a beverage or recipe. |
Cost | Typically more expensive per serving. | Generally more budget-friendly. |
Customisation | Limited—usually consumed as-is. | Highly customisable in drinks and food. |
Portability | Easy to carry and consume on the go. | Less convenient unless pre-prepared. |
Is Liquid Collagen Better Than Powder?
Liquid collagen is better for those who prioritise convenience and fast absorption, especially for busy lifestyles. If you prefer a supplement that’s ready to drink and offers consistent doses, liquid collagen is ideal.
However, if you enjoy customising your supplements or are looking for a more affordable option, collagen powder is a fantastic choice.
